Reuters didnt mean to crop Israeli soldiers blood and the knives of their attackers out of its photographs from the Gaza flotilla incident. Its just that Reuters have a policy of cropping at the edges which conveniently removed these things. Israeli officials, facing criticism for boarding an aid flotilla bound for the Gaza strip, stress that their troops used deadly force in self-defense. News that Reuters had cropped two images of armed peace activists, including one with bleeding Israeli soldiers surrounded by armed flotilla crews supports the Israeli position and threatens Reuters with scandal.
